Verse 17
Jeremiah 34:17
World English Bible, British Edition
17
Therefore the LORD says: “You have not listened to me, to proclaim
liberty, every man to his brother, and every man to his neighbour. Behold, I proclaim to you a liberty,”
says the LORD, “to the sword, to the pestilence, and to the famine. I will make you be tossed back and
forth amongst all the kingdoms of the earth.
Original Language Text
hebrew
לָ/כֵן֮ כֹּה אָמַ֣ר יְהוָה֒ אַתֶּם֙ לֹֽא שְׁמַעְתֶּ֣ם אֵלַ֔/י לִ/קְרֹ֣א דְר֔וֹר אִ֥ישׁ לְ/אָחִ֖י/ו וְ/אִ֣ישׁ לְ/רֵעֵ֑/הוּ הִנְ/נִ֣י קֹרֵא֩ לָ/כֶ֨ם דְּר֜וֹר נְאֻם יְהוָ֗ה אֶל הַ/חֶ֨רֶב֙ אֶל הַ/דֶּ֣בֶר וְ/אֶל הָ/רָעָ֔ב וְ/נָתַתִּ֤י אֶתְ/כֶם֙ ל/זועה לְ/זַעֲוָ֔ה לְ/כֹ֖ל מַמְלְכ֥וֹת הָ/אָֽרֶץ
English Translation
Therefore, thus says the Lord: You have not listened to me to proclaim freedom, each man to his brother and each man to his neighbor. Behold, I am proclaiming freedom to you, declares the Lord, to the sword, to pestilence, and to hunger, and I will make you a horror and a terror to all the kingdoms of the earth.
